The Specifics: Understanding BUM's Caffeine and Its Source
The primary energy-providing component in BUM Energy is its 112 mg of natural caffeine per 12 oz can. This is intentionally positioned as a moderate dose, similar to the amount found in a standard 12-ounce cup of coffee. The caffeine is sourced naturally from coffee beans, which the company claims contributes to a smoother energy lift without the harshness or intense crash sometimes associated with synthetic caffeine anhydrous used in other brands. The decision to use natural caffeine is a key differentiator, aligning with the brand's 'clean energy' marketing.
For most healthy adults, who have a recommended daily caffeine limit of around 400 mg, this moderate level allows for careful and controlled consumption. It enables individuals to enjoy one or two cans throughout the day without exceeding recommended intake levels, though moderation is always advised.
Beyond the Buzz: The Role of Cognizin Citicoline
One of the unique features of BUM Energy is its inclusion of 250 mg of Cognizin Citicoline, a patented and clinically tested form of the compound. Cognizin is a nootropic, or 'smart drug,' known for its ability to enhance brain health and cognitive performance. It works by supporting the repair and maintenance of cell membranes throughout the body, including those in the brain.
Its key benefits include:
- Enhanced focus and attention
- Improved memory
- Support for long-term cognitive health
- Promotion of mental clarity and productivity
The synergistic effect of combining moderate, natural caffeine with Cognizin is designed to provide not just energy, but a 'sharper mind' and enhanced mental clarity. This focus on cognitive function, rather than just raw stimulation, positions BUM Energy as a performance-enhancing beverage for mental tasks, workouts, and other demanding activities.
Nutritional Impact and Place in a Balanced Diet
From a nutritional standpoint, BUM Energy is designed to be a lean option. It contains zero sugar and just 5 calories per can, making it a favorable choice for those watching their calorie and sugar intake. This is a stark contrast to many traditional energy drinks that are loaded with high-fructose corn syrup and significant calories, which can lead to weight gain and blood sugar issues. For individuals on specific diets like keto or those simply aiming to reduce added sugars, this profile is a significant advantage.
However, it is crucial to remember that energy drinks, even 'clean' ones, are not a replacement for a balanced diet. Sustained energy is best achieved through a combination of whole foods, adequate hydration, and sufficient sleep. While BUM Energy can offer a helpful boost, it should be used in moderation as part of a larger, healthy lifestyle. Excessive consumption of any energy drink, regardless of its ingredients, is not recommended.
BUM Energy vs. Other Popular Brands
Understanding how BUM Energy compares to its competitors can help consumers make an informed choice. The primary differences lie in the caffeine quantity and overall formulation.
| Feature | BUM Energy | Red Bull (12 oz) | Monster (16 oz) | 
|---|---|---|---|
| Caffeine (mg) | 112 mg (natural) | 111 mg | 163 mg | 
| Caffeine Source | Coffee Bean | Synthetic | Synthetic | 
| Sugar | 0g | 38g | 54g | 
| Calories | ~5 kcal | 160 kcal | 210 kcal | 
| Key Additive | Cognizin® Citicoline | Taurine, B-Vitamins | Taurine, Guarana, L-Carnitine | 
| Primary Benefit | Clean energy, focus | Alertness, stimulation | High energy, stimulation | 
| Potential Crash | Minimal | Higher risk | Higher risk | 
Potential Side Effects and Precautions
Despite BUM's lower caffeine content compared to some rivals, caution is still warranted. Caffeine is a stimulant, and excessive intake can cause a range of negative side effects, including nervousness, insomnia, irritability, and a rapid heart rate. Consumers, particularly those sensitive to stimulants, should be mindful of their intake. Some studies have noted that ingredients like Citicoline may also have associated side effects, such as insomnia or headaches, although this is less common. Individuals with pre-existing medical conditions, pregnant or breastfeeding women, and those sensitive to stimulants should consult a healthcare professional before consumption.
